Scheme foldr
http://www.cse.uaa.alaska.edu/~afkjm/cs331/handouts/scheme1.pdf WebApr 16, 2024 · Note that func takes its arguments in the opposite order from foldr. In foldr, the accumulator represents the rightmost value to tack onto the end of the list, ... Once …
Scheme foldr
Did you know?
WebUnfortunately, in Scheme, the answer is "no", although this kind of construct is perfectly legal in the lambda calculus. Some functional languages with good support of the functional … WebThey also have lesart Interposition group every AM tutor. These students are placed back in all lessons just they reach ampere taller proficiency. These EAL learners are exposed to a wide range of English grammar and vocabulary through an EAL proposed scheme of work. These students also get support with ...
WebThe initial (or "top level") Scheme environment starts out with a number of variables bound to locations include useful values, most of which am primitive procedures that manipulate data. For example, who variable abs is bound to (a location initially containing) a procedure of one argument that computes the absolute value of a numerical, the one variable + is … Webfoldr. foldl and foldr both act as reducers on lists, using proc to "fold" each item of the list in turn into the initial value init. The signature of proc is important. More specifically, the type …
WebAug 20, 2024 · Scheme is very odd in one sense, it has no expressions designed for looping, repeating or otherwise doing something more than once at a general level. The only easy … WebTrouble with streams in Scheme. Ask Question Asked 2 aged, 4 monthdays ago. Modified 2 years, 4 months previously. Viewed ...
Web7.5.3.5 Fold, Unfold & Map Scheme Procedure: fold proc init lst1 lst2 … ¶ Scheme Procedure: fold-right proc init lst1 lst2 … ¶ Apply proc to the elements of lst1 lst2 … to build a result, …
WebRemote Learning 16th March 23. Head's Welcome cp/ontrolWebImplement the function filter, which takes a predicate and a Scheme list as arguments. filter will return a new list that only contains elements of the original list that satisfy the … dispute fraudulent charges on his accountWebHowever, in many cases using foldr is easier, as in the concat function above. If you need to use foldr on a very lengthy list, you may instead want to reverse the list first and use foldl. … cpo office st clairWebThere is a sample with students learning functional programming. First, they try until use loops and mutation; this ends with awkward, busted programs. cpoodWebWrite one procedure mentioned insert-list which takes an list of numbers L real a tree T, and returns the planting that ergebniss by inserting all numbers of L the T. This belongs my code: (define (make-tree va... cp on webWebApr 10, 2024 · foldr associates its folding function from the right. Because foldr consumes from the left and associates from the right, a lazy implementation can provide short … cpo offersWebApr 15, 2024 · The foldl function builds the so-called thunk chain until we get ( ( ( (1+2)+3)+4)+5) (instead of (10+5) ). This is because of a thing in Haskell called lazy … cpo office